What was the Nuggets' biggest margin of defeat in the 2009 Playoffs?
The Denver Nuggets lost to the Los Angeles Lakers by 27 points, 119-92, on May 29, 2009. That was the biggest of the team's 6 losses in the 2009 NBA Playoffs.
